Farber Hass Hurley LLP Merges with Withum
In an important stride toward expanding its influence in Southern California, Withum, a prominent advisory and accounting firm, has successfully merged with Farber Hass Hurley LLP (FHH CPAs) as of September 1, 2026. This move not only strengthens Withum's operations on the West Coast but also significantly enhances its assurance practices. FHH CPAs, a well-established public accounting and tax firm based in Chatsworth, California, has been in the industry since 1990, holding a reputation that resonates with commitment and personal employee connection.
The merger brings together the three partners of FHH CPAs and a valuable workforce comprising around 30 professionals to Withum's established Los Angeles office. Michel Abedian, Partner-in-Charge at Farber Hass Hurley LLP, expressed enthusiasm about the merger, stating, "We are excited to join Withum because both firms emphasize professional integrity, innovative solutions, and a people-first culture. This collaboration will enable us to offer clients a broader suite of services, deeper expertise, and enhanced resources while maintaining the exceptional relationship-oriented experience they expect."

On the other hand, Withum, founded in 1974 and headquartered in Princeton, New Jersey, is recognized nationally for its comprehensive advisory, tax, and audit services. It operates in major financial centers across the United States and is an independent member of HLB International, a global network of independent advisory and accounting firms.
